Hizb blames ‘militant’ for tower attacks and killings

Suspends Najar from basic membership

Militant outfit Hizbul Mujhadeen Thursday said that in the light of the report submitted by the inquiry commission, it has suspended Abdul Qayoom Najar from the basic membership of the organization as according to the outfit the said militant was found involved in the killing of innocent people and the recent attacks on cellular towers in Kashmir Valley.

Hizb blames ‘militant’ for tower attacks and killingsIn a statement to CNS, Hizb spokesperson Salim Hashmi while quoting the Chief Commander of the outfit Syed Salahuddin said that Abdul Qayoom Najar is no more a part of the Hizb and he should not be linked with the organization. “During his address to the Hizb Command Council, Syed Salahuddin said that the basic membership of Najar has been suspended as he played a key role in murdering some innocent persons, indulged in character assassination of Hurriyat leaders and attacked the telecommunication set up in Valley.”

“The report submitted by the inquiry commission has proved that Qayoom Najar in an utter disregard to the Hizb leadership violated the constitution of the outfit and carried out condemnable acts. Our constitution does not allow or permit such actions,” Salahuddin said.

Salahuddin said that such anti-people activities always prove counterproductive for the freedom movement and advertently or inadvertently such acts help the anti-freedom movement elements.

Condemning the anti-freedom movement acts of self-styled Lashkar-e-Islam organization, Syed Salahuddin said that every attempt to weaken the ongoing Freedom Struggle in Kashmir will be foiled. (CNS)

Traders Bodies called for Kashmir Bandh against Rajouri incident
Srinagar, 23 July, CNS: Kashmir traders bodies have jointly decided to observe Kashmir Bandh against the Rajouri incident on Saturday July 25.

In a joint statement to CNS all the major trader bodies including the both factions of Kashmir Economic Alliance, Kashmir Chamber of Commerce and Industry and its affiliated associations, Federation Chamber of Industries Kashmir, Kashmir Traders and Manufacturers Federation said that the sordid and reprehensible disruptive events taking place in Rajouri have shaken the faith of people in general and the business fraternity in particular in the system of administration followed in the State of J&K.

“The business organizations do therefore in one voice express their solidarity with the people of Rajouri/Ponch in the first place while they have been noting the over tones of the vested interest raised either by claiming establishment of AIIMS, IIT, IIM are dislodging people from different areas of the State on the pretext of reclaiming the forest land and creating feud between the communities by desecrating the articles of their faith (Kalima Toiba).”

“The business fraternity therefore condemn the forces who are bent upon disrupting the peace and drawings wedge between the communities who have the age old history of brotherhood and community living. In protest we unanimously therefore declare Kashmir Bandh to be observed by one and all on Saturday the 25th of July, 2015. We also appeal all the socio-religious organizations to support the Bandh call in the interest of integrity of the state of J&K,” the statement reads. (CNS)
